Last Friday 24 september took place the Academic Act of Graduation of the Promotion 2020 of the different undergraduate degrees of our School of Computer Engineering: Degree in Computer Engineering and Joint Program in Computer Engineering and Statistics (INDat).
The event was chaired by Mr.. Rector of the University of Valladolid, Mr. Antonio Largo Cabrerizo, and in it both the Rector himself and the Director of the School intervened, Mr. Manuel neighborhood, Mr. Jaime Diez Zurro, Dean of the Professional College of Computer Engineers of Castilla y León as well as the special guest as a former student of our School to teach the last lesson to the graduates, Mr. Pablo Santos Luaces Senior Manager at Software Engineering & Version Control, Unity 3D Spain.
The Academic Secretary of our School, Ms. Maria Aránzazu Simon, summoned each of the graduates for the delivery of commemorative diplomas of the graduation and the badges of the Professional College. As special guests for the delivery of badges to this promotion participated D. Benjamin Sahelices as the previous Director of our School when the promotion ended 2020 and D. Ricardo Josa, coordinator of the Statistics Section of the Faculty of Sciences for the joint program INDat
The Dean of the College, Mr. Jaime Diez Zurro presented the special recognition to the Extraordinary End of Career Awards of the course 2018-2019.
Mr. Christopher Ferrero Prieto intervened on behalf of the graduates and, before the closure by Mr.. Rector, the godfather of promotion D. César Llamas Bello dedicated a few words to the graduates and their families present there.
To finish, the vocal group B-Tenors delighted the audience with a beautiful musical performance.
